Background technique
In geodesic survey and engineering survey, need surveyors' staff (measurement of the level scale, total station reflecting prism centering Bar, satellite positioning surveys centering rod etc.) it stands upright on measurement index point and keeps vertical and in face of measuring devices such as levels, just may be used It measures, i.e. the plumbness of surveyors' staff and the deflection angle in face of level directly influences measurement accuracy.Previous The outer frame for measuring foot prop (tripod) is tabular, can not be applied to surveyors' staff, therefore needs the hand steered operation of survey crew, i.e., Survey crew is in surveyors' staff to hang down by observing whether the bubble of spirit level adjusts surveyors' staff between two parties, and by hand steered Straight state, it is not only time-consuming and laborious, but also it is difficult to ensure accurate leveling, to reduce the accuracy of measurement.On solving Problem is stated, the Chinese utility model patent of Patent No. 201220373858.9 discloses a kind of " sleeve clip type measurement tripod ", Main contributions are that the outer frame of traditional foot prop is changed to cyclic annular (sleeve clip type structure) by tabular (tripod head type structure), for the first time for Surveyors' staff provides dedicated measurement foot prop, improves the upright vertical accuracy of surveyors' staff.Patent No. 201310022381.9 Chinese utility model patent discloses a kind of " Holding-clamp type measurement foot rest ", further uses orthogonal point Solution adjustment principle improves " sleeve clip type measurement tripod ", accelerates regulating the speed for scale upright state.Concrete operations Journey is that first surveyors' staff is placed in pedestal, is fixedly connected with surveyors' staff with pedestal by fixed connection apparatus, and measurement is marked Ruler bottom is placed on measurement index point, generally facing level, then adjusts the outer subtended angle and length of stabilizer blade, sets up surveyors' staff energy It is enough stable and substantially vertical, then it so that surveyors' staff is in plumbness by finely tuning jackscrew.Patent No. 201610159164.8 Chinese utility model patent discloses a kind of the measurement foot prop of accurate regulation scale angle " can ", into One step solve horizontally rotating after scale straightening, aim at it is problem-oriented.However, above-mentioned measurement foot prop is also deposited in practical applications In following deficiency: (1) orthogonal foot prop used at present, stabilizer blade are located at the vertical and horizontal of rectangular scale, and when use can make to survey Amount person generates eccentric standing, leans to one side to operate, and is unfavorable for measuring work for a long time;(2) road level and scale fix and not with Foot prop is fixed, when adjusting scale upright state after scale rotation, it may appear that the bubble direction of L-type spirit level and foot prop (or branch Foot) adjust spiral direction it is inconsistent, affect the quick straightening of scale.
Summary of the invention
The utility model is that it is simple, just to provide a kind of structure in order to solve above-mentioned technical problem present in the prior art In the orthogonal formula scale foot prop of operation.
The technical solution of the utility model is: a kind of orthogonal formula scale foot prop has open annular pedestal, in split ring Rectangular aperture scale seat tool is connected with by vertical axis on the inside of shape pedestal, in open annular pedestal and rectangular aperture scale seat tool Between have spring, lateral jackscrew is equipped on open annular pedestal, the transverse direction jackscrew front end and rectangular aperture scale seat tool are right Side front end offsets, be evenly equipped on the open annular pedestal and the opposite face of opening with open annular pedestal rotation connect and Axis orthogonal two lateral screws in the horizontal plane, axis is equipped on lateral screw and transverse direction screw is coplanar and parallel Guide rail is socketed with the sliding block connecting with lateral screw thread on guide rail, there is slide-and-lock device on sliding block, and sliding block is equipped with axis Vertical connector, stabilizer blade connect with connector radial rotating, are equipped with and stretch on stabilizer blade in the horizontal plane for line and lateral screw Device is equipped with lateral pedal in stabilizer blade bottom, is further fixed on open annular pedestal parallel and orthogonal with lateral screw axis Two pipe spirit levels.
The utility model structure is simple, and the adjusting screw and stabilizer blade of foot prop are distributed in the opening opposite face of open annular pedestal Upper and orthogonal thereto formula distribution, not only ensure that the quick straightening of scale, but also effectively prevented surveyor's bias and stand, lean to one side to operate and ask Topic, convenient for operation;Simultaneously spirit level is directly fixed with foot prop, avoid L-type spirit level bubble direction and foot prop (or branch Foot) the inconsistent problem in the direction of spiral is adjusted, keep the operation of surveyor more easy, improves the work effect of the measurement of the level Rate.
